- Nom de domaine : agent-economique.fr
- Hébergement web kimsufi
-------------------------
Bonjour,
Le 14 avril, j'ai découvert que mon petit blog WP était en panne (erreur 500).
Depuis quand ? Je ne sais pas.
J'ai bien tenté de lire le logs, mais je ne suis pas assez compétent pour les interpréter ou en tirer qq chose.
J'ai déjà eu des erreurs 500 dans le passé (pas forcément sur ce site) souvent un plugin bloquait, je trouvais assez facilement la solution pour m'en sortir.
Mais là aucun des plugins (à priori) n'est bloquant et après les avoir tous désactivé un par un, le site ne redémarre pas :((
J'ai également renommer le fichier htaccess… sans succès.
Je ne parviens plus à me connecter au back-office, sinon j'aurai tenté une restauration Updraftplus.
Simple marketeur, je n'ai pas les compétences d'un webmaster expert, j'aurai besoin d'un coup de main pour m'aider à remettre le site en ligne.
Merci d'avance pour vos retours.
Hervé
--------------------
Question annexe, quel est ce répertoire : index.html.ovh ?
Est-ce un répertoire système appartenant à OVH ?
Est-ce que je peux le détruire ou pas ?
A priori il ne me gène pas plus que ça, mais c'est pour comprendre…
Bonjour @HerveG11
Le 14 avril, j'ai découvert que mon petit blog WP était en panne (erreur 500).
Depuis quand ? Je ne sais pas.
J'ai bien tenté de lire le logs, mais je ne suis pas assez compétent pour les interpréter ou en tirer qq chose.
Il faut passer en mode développement.
Voir dans mon guide le paragraphe :
P2 - Erreur 500 - Environnement développement
https://www.wordetweb.com/word-et-web/WORDPRESS-guide-installation-de-WordPress-premier-domaine-chez-OVH-FR.htm#P2_-
__________________________________________________________________________________
Voici un petit guide que j'ai écrit et qui pourrait vous apporter des éclaircissements pour une Installation complète et propre de votre Site.
**************************************************************************************************
* Guide - Comprendre la Relation Domaine > Zone DNS > Hébergement > Dossier du site *
**********************************************************************************************
Voir –> https://wordetweb.com/word-et-web/WORDPRESS-guide-installation-de-WordPress-premier-domaine-chez-OVH-FR.htm CMS - WordPress - Guide Installation chez OVH
Contrôler votre situation en suivant attentivement les paragraphes : A à J
N'hésitez pas à me faire un retour : positif ou négatif.
C'est comme cela que je peaufine mon Guide.
Si ce guide vous a bien aidé, n'hésitez pas à cliquer sur le bouton « j'aime »
__________________________________________________________________________________
Question annexe, quel est ce répertoire : index.html.ovh ?
A ignorer.
Merci Gaston pour ce 1er retour.
Je viens de basculer mon site en mode développeur.
Maintenant c'est quoi la prochaine étape ?
Partir sur une réinstallation complète sans chercher d'ou provient l'erreur ?
Maintenant :
[QUOTE]
Fatal error: Uncaught Error: Call to undefined function wp() in /home/agentecobg/www/wp-blog-header.php:16 Stack trace: #0 /home/agentecobg/www/index.php(17): require() #1 {main} thrown in /home/agentecobg/www/wp-blog-header.php on line 16
[/QUOTE]
Vous devez avoir une mise à jour qui s'est mal passée.
Commencez par désactiver tous les plugins, puis réactiver l'un après l'autre.
Dans mon guide :
W - PLUGINS en erreur, dossier PLUGINS
https://www.wordetweb.com/word-et-web/WORDPRESS-guide-installation-de-WordPress-premier-domaine-chez-OVH-FR.htm#W-PLUGINS
Puis :
L2 - N’installer que le strict minimum de plugins
https://www.wordetweb.com/word-et-web/WORDPRESS-guide-installation-de-WordPress-premier-domaine-chez-OVH-FR.htm#L2-
Tous mes plugins étaient désactivés, ça n'avait pas relancé le site.
Je les ai réactivé un par un avec à chaque fois un CTRL+F5 dans le navigateur… sans succès.
sans succès.
Récupérez un Wordpress à jour, depuis wordpress.org
Vérifiez que votre espace disque d'hébergement n'est pas rempli à 100%, coupable désigné UpdraftPlus.
Dézippez chez vous le wordpress.zip que vous avez téléchargé.
Uploadez par-dessus l'installation existante, en écrasant les fichiers de même nom.
Ceci ne va pas détruire ni réinitialiser votre site (l'upload ne contient ni wp-content, ni wp-config.php)
Si ça ne résout toujours pas votre problème, il faut suspecter votre thème.
Merci pour ce retour Fritz.
On ne pourrait pas tester le thème avant de réinstaller par-dessus ?
J'avai essayé de renommer le thème (ET le thème enfant) comme pour un plugin mais ça n'avait rien donné.
Mais sans doute que pour les thème il faut tester autrement… du coup je ne sais pas comment faire ?
'2023' a dû se télécharger automatiquement mais il n'est pas installé
Après on essaiera de ré-installer WP par-dessus…
On ne pourrait pas tester le thème avant de réinstaller par-dessus ?
Réinstaller n'écrase pas le thème. (puisque les thèmes sont dans wp-content)
Si vous voulez revenir à un autre thème il faudra aller bidouiller dans la database (via phpmyadmin)
D'abord localisez un des thèmes de base de Wordpress (par exemple twentytwentytwo)
Voyez dans votre FTP quels thèmes sont présents, par exemple:
/www/wp-content/themes# ls -l
total 36
-rw----r-- 1 root root 28 May 14 2015 index.php
drwxr-xr-x 7 root root 4096 Apr 6 11:40 twentyfifteen
drwxr-xr-x 9 root root 4096 Apr 6 11:40 twentyfourteen
drwxr-xr-x 9 root root 4096 Apr 6 11:40 twentynineteen
drwxr-xr-x 8 root root 4096 Apr 6 11:40 twentythirteen
drwxr-xr-x 7 root root 4096 Apr 6 11:40 twentytwenty
drwxr-xr-x 6 root root 4096 Apr 6 11:40 twentytwentyone
drwxr-xr-x 7 root root 4096 Apr 6 11:40 twentytwentythree
drwxr-xr-x 7 root root 4096 Apr 6 11:40 twentytwentytwo
Dans PHPmyadmin, localisez la table *_options , voyez son contenu, affichez un maximum de lignes (car 25 n'est probablement pas assez)
Deux lignes avec 'template' et 'stylesheet' référencent le nom du thème actif.
Changez-les et prenez note de ce qu'il y avait pour pouvoir revenir en arrière.
Ok merci pour ces explications à propos du thème, mais je ne vais pas aller trifouiller dans la BDD, ça me dépasse.
Va pour "uploader par-dessus l'installation existante".
Mais comment faire ?
1/ D'abord j'ai fait un backup intégral du contenu du serveur sur DD externe .
2/ J'ai téléchargé WP 6.2, il est dézippé, prêt à être tranférer via FileZilla
3/ Sur le serveur, j'ai supprimé le sous répertoire /www/wp-content/updraft (là ou sont stockés les backups) pour regagner de l'espace disque.
4/ Maintenant, comment "uploader par dessus" ? Je déplace 'wordpress' sur 'www' ?
Ca va me créer un doublon mais ça va pas venir par-dessus, si ?
Ok, c'est tout bon.
J'ai transféré sur 'www' uniquement :
- wp-admin
- wp-includes
- et la dizaine de fichiers à la racine du WP propre… le site est reparti.
Finalement ça revient à réinstaller WP par ftp. (je ne l'avais jamais fait comme ça, je le saurais pour les prochaines fois…)
Je comprends pas ce qui s'est passé, mais tant pis l'essentiel c'est de retrouver le site en ligne et l'accès au BO.
Un grand merci à vous deux pour m'avoir donner des pistes de recherche…
Bonne fin de journée.
*** Résolu.
***